To understand the financial scope, it is useful to look at the general cost ranges associated with different types of applications in Copenhagen. A basic app with limited functionality can start from around 20000 to 40000 euros. These apps usually include simple user interfaces, minimal backend functionality, and limited integrations.
A medium complexity app with features like user authentication, payment gateways, APIs, and real time data handling can cost between 40000 and 100000 euros. These apps require more development hours, advanced design work, and backend infrastructure.
Highly complex applications such as enterprise solutions, on demand platforms, or apps with artificial intelligence capabilities can easily exceed 100000 euros and may go up to 300000 euros or more. These projects involve extensive planning, multiple development phases, testing cycles, and ongoing maintenance.
It is important to note that these figures are approximate and can vary depending on the development approach and the specific requirements of the project.

Hiring developers in Copenhagen is generally more expensive compared to many other European or Asian markets. On average, hourly rates for app developers in Copenhagen range from 80 to 150 euros per hour depending on their experience and expertise.
Junior developers may charge around 80 to 100 euros per hour, while mid level developers typically charge between 100 and 130 euros per hour. Senior developers and specialists in advanced technologies can charge 130 to 150 euros or even higher.
In addition to developers, a typical app development project also involves designers, project managers, quality assurance engineers, and sometimes business analysts. Each role contributes to the overall cost.

Once you move beyond the general estimates, the real clarity around app development cost in Copenhagen comes from understanding how the budget is distributed across different stages. App development is not a single activity but a combination of interconnected processes, each contributing to the final cost.
The total cost is typically divided into discovery, design, development, testing, deployment, and post launch maintenance. Each phase requires specialized expertise, and in a premium market like Copenhagen, the cost of each stage reflects the high standards of quality and innovation expected from digital products.
The discovery phase usually accounts for 5 to 10 percent of the total budget. This stage includes market research, competitor analysis, user persona creation, and defining the app’s core functionality. Although often overlooked, this phase plays a crucial role in preventing costly revisions later.
The design phase can take up around 10 to 20 percent of the total cost. This includes UI design, UX strategy, prototyping, and user testing. Copenhagen based designers are known for minimalistic yet highly functional designs, which often require detailed iterations.
Development is the most resource intensive stage, consuming approximately 40 to 60 percent of the total cost. This includes both frontend and backend development, database architecture, API integrations, and feature implementation.
Testing and quality assurance typically require 10 to 15 percent of the budget. This phase ensures the app is bug free, secure, and performs well under different conditions.
Deployment and launch costs are relatively smaller but still essential. These include app store submissions, compliance checks, and initial performance monitoring.

Choosing between native and cross platform development has a significant impact on the overall cost.
Native app development involves building separate applications for iOS and Android using platform specific languages. This approach offers superior performance, better user experience, and full access to device features. However, it is more expensive because it requires two separate codebases and development teams.
Cross platform development uses frameworks that allow developers to write a single codebase that works on multiple platforms. This approach reduces development time and cost. However, it may have limitations in terms of performance and customization.
In Copenhagen, businesses often choose native development for high performance apps and cross platform solutions for cost efficiency and faster time to market.

To better understand how costs vary, it is useful to look at real world scenarios based on different types of applications commonly developed in Copenhagen.
A simple informational app, such as a business profile or portfolio app, typically costs between 20000 and 40000 euros. These apps focus on content presentation and basic user interaction.
An ecommerce app with features like product listings, shopping cart, payment integration, and order tracking can cost between 50000 and 120000 euros. The cost increases with the number of products, integrations, and customization requirements.
A social networking app with messaging, user generated content, and real time notifications can range from 80000 to 200000 euros. The need for scalable infrastructure and continuous data processing adds to the cost.
On demand service apps, such as food delivery or ride sharing platforms, are among the most expensive. These apps often require multiple user roles, GPS tracking, real time updates, and payment systems. Costs can range from 100000 to 300000 euros or more.
Applications that use artificial intelligence, such as recommendation engines or predictive analytics tools, can exceed 200000 euros due to the complexity of algorithms and data processing requirements.
